mirror of
https://github.com/komodorio/helm-dashboard.git
synced 2026-03-29 07:48:02 +00:00
* Introduced tsconfig.app.json and tsconfig.base.json * yarn.lock * Introduced tsconfig.app.json, tsconfig.base.jsonfig. * Refactored eslint.config.js to latest structure * Returned previous recommended rules. * More rules * Force import rules * Check * Check * Cleanup ESLint configuration and plugins * Cleanup heap: "writable",DD_RUM: "writable" from ESLint configuration * "scripts" moved to the top of package.json
21 lines
571 B
TypeScript
21 lines
571 B
TypeScript
/// <reference types="vite/client" />
|
|
|
|
interface Window {
|
|
heap?: {
|
|
push: (args: unknown[]) => void;
|
|
appid?: string;
|
|
config?: Record<string, unknown>;
|
|
track: (name: string, props?: Record<string, unknown>) => void;
|
|
addEventProperties: (props: Record<string, unknown>) => void;
|
|
[key: string]: unknown;
|
|
};
|
|
DD_RUM?: {
|
|
q: unknown[];
|
|
onReady: (callback: () => void) => void;
|
|
init: (options: Record<string, unknown>) => void;
|
|
};
|
|
}
|
|
|
|
declare const heap: NonNullable<Window["heap"]>;
|
|
declare const DD_RUM: NonNullable<Window["DD_RUM"]>;
|